5
Q

What is the level deviation program for auto starting/stopping components?

A

+15% and rising - norm running CHP secures
+14% and lowering - norm running CHP starts
+3% deviation and rising - backup heaters start
+2.5% deviation and lowering - backup heaters secure

-14% and rising - standby pump secures
-23% and lowering - standby pump starts

12
Q

What are the important pressure setpoints associated with RCS/Pzr?

A

2750 - RCS Safety Limit
2500 - RCS design pressure
2475 - Pzr safeties lift
2409 - SPS (ATWS) Trip
2383 - High pressure Rx trip (PPS)
2300 - Main spray full open
2295 - DNB LCO
2285 - Pzr High pressure alarm reset, ALL heaters trip
2275 - Spray starts to open
2250 - NOP
2225 - proportional heaters at full power
2200 - backup heaters on
2160 - Pzr low pressure alarm
2130 - DNB LCO
1950(ish) - DBN Rx trip
1837 - SIAS / CIAS
